PancakeSwap CAKE
Introduction to PancakeSwap CAKE
PancakeSwap CAKE is the native utility and governance token of the popular decentralized exchange (DEX) built on the Binance Smart Chain (BSC). Launched in late 2020, CAKE has quickly risen to prominence within the DeFi ecosystem, attracting traders, liquidity providers, and crypto enthusiasts worldwide. Its core purpose revolves around enabling users to participate in staking, yield farming, and governance, all while earning rewards in CAKE tokens. As a leading DEX token, CAKE embodies the principles of decentralization, transparency, and community-driven development.
Unique Selling Proposition (USP) of CAKE
The primary USP of CAKE lies in its multifaceted role within the PancakeSwap platform. Unlike traditional tokens, CAKE allows users to earn passive income through staking pools, participate in community governance, and unlock exclusive features. Its innovative "Auto Cake" feature provides automated yield farming, making liquidity management accessible to a broader audience. The token's flexibility, combined with high-speed, low-cost transactions on BSC, offers an attractive alternative to Ethereum-based DeFi options. Additionally, the token's deflationary mechanics, with regular token buybacks and burns, bolster its value proposition and scarcity.

Competition in the DeFi Space
CAKE operates in a highly competitive landscape, with major contenders like Uniswap, SushiSwap, and Trader Joe, among others. While Uniswap remains a dominant Ethereum-based DEX, PancakeSwap’s deployment on BSC offers significant advantages in speed and cost, making it an attractive alternative for cost-conscious traders. Trader Joe on Avalanche and SpookySwap on Fantom are emerging platforms that further compete in the cross-chain and fast transaction niche. The competition revolves around liquidity depth, user experience, innovation, and ecosystem partnerships. PancakeSwap differentiates itself through a vibrant community, innovative features like lotteries and NFTs, and a strong focus on lowering barriers for new users.

Risks and Challenges
Like all DeFi tokens, CAKE faces inherent risks such as smart contract vulnerabilities, regulatory uncertainty, and market volatility. The project's reliance on the Binance Smart Chain also exposes it to potential network risks and centralization debates. Additionally, the competitive landscape poses a threat to its market share. Users should be cautious with liquidity pool impermanence, rug pulls, and price volatility. Despite these risks, ongoing audits and community vigilance help mitigate some concerns.
Use Cases of CAKE
CAKE’s primary use cases include:
- Yield Farming: Stake CAKE to earn additional tokens or participate in liquidity pools for trading fees.
- Staking: Engage in Syrup Pools to earn rewards and support platform security.
- Governance Participation: Vote on proposals affecting the platform’s future development.
- Participation in Lotteries and NFTs: Use CAKE to buy lottery tickets or purchase unique digital assets on the platform.
- Collateral for Lending: Explore integration potentials for CAKE to be used as collateral in DeFi lending protocols.

Cardano ADA
Introduction to Cardano ADA
Cardano ADA is a cutting-edge blockchain platform designed to offer a secure, scalable, and sustainable environment for the development of decentralized applications (dApps) and smart contracts. Often regarded as one of the most innovative cryptocurrencies in the market, Cardano has garnered attention for its academic-driven approach and rigorous development process. As the third-generation blockchain, it aims to address the limitations of earlier networks like Bitcoin and Ethereum, making it a noteworthy contender in the rapidly evolving crypto space.
Unique Selling Proposition (USP)
Cardano's standout feature is its scientifically validated approach, leveraging peer-reviewed research and formal methods to ensure security and scalability. Its layered architecture separates the settlement layer from the computational layer, enabling flexibility and easier upgrades. Additionally, Cardano employs a proof-of-stake (PoS) consensus mechanism called Ouroboros, which is energy-efficient and fosters decentralization. This innovative combination makes Cardano not just a cryptocurrency but a platform committed to sustainability and rigorous scientific principles.

Competition and Positioning
In a competitive landscape featuring Ethereum, Binance Smart Chain, Solana, and others, Cardano differentiates itself through its scientific rigor and focus on scalability without compromising decentralization. While platforms like Ethereum lead in dApp deployment, Cardano aims to surpass them by providing a more secure and scalable infrastructure. Its approach to governance and staking also offers a compelling alternative for users who prioritize security and sustainability over rapid deployment. Nonetheless, it faces stiff competition for developer adoption and community growth, necessitating continuous innovation.

Advantages of Cardano ADA
- Energy-efficient proof-of-stake consensus, reducing environmental impact compared to proof-of-work systems.
- Robust scalability and upgradeability through a layered architecture that allows formal and gradual upgrades.
- Rigorous scientific development, with peer-reviewed research underpinning its protocols and features.
- Strong focus on security with formal verification methods ensuring code correctness.
- Active governance model that involves community voting, fostering decentralized decision-making.
- Growing ecosystem of dApps and projects, targeting finance, supply chain, education, and more sectors.
Potential Risks and Challenges
Despite its advantages, investing and developing on Cardano involves certain risks, including delays in network updates, limited adoption compared to more established platforms, and evolving regulatory environments. The project's slower development pace may hinder timely feature deployment, affecting developer and user engagement. Additionally, competition from established blockchains with larger communities and more extensive ecosystems may challenge Cardano’s growth. Regulatory uncertainties surrounding crypto and blockchain governance also pose potential hurdles.
Use Cases and Practical Applications
Cardano ADA's versatility enables a broad spectrum of applications. Its blockchain is suitable for decentralized finance (DeFi) platforms, identity management systems, supply chain traceability, voting systems, and educational credentials verification. Several projects are already building on Cardano, leveraging its secure and scalable infrastructure to create innovative solutions that require transparency, tamper-resistance, and decentralization. The platform’s focus on formal methods makes it particularly attractive for enterprise adoption in sectors demanding rigorous security and compliance.
